Summer Makeup El Nino Style

Summer’s in full swing here in the tropics. And it’s especially scorching this year with El Nino and all FML. Time and again, I have expressed my disdain for sunny weather. I like sunny weather don’t get me wrong. But if it’s 39 degrees and it’s humid as fuck, everything’s sticky and I just can’t stand it.

And so, one has to adjust his/her makeup routine. How do you wear makeup and not get all cakey in this heat? It’s tricky, I know. For me, it’s summer time when I ditch all kinds of liquid products except for sunblock and primer. I want to keep the layers in bare minimum because the last thing I want is to accidentally touch my face and feel the stickiness. Ew, no.

I busted out two things from MAC, my Studio Fix foundation powder and the Blot powder. I’m usually an NC30, but I have a tan right now so NC35 is what I use. For the Blot powder, I’m a medium. These products are my go-to in hot, humid climate. As long as you don’t overapply, your makeup won’t be cakey.

I start with a clean face and spread a generous layer of sunblock. Usually, my skin isn’t dry during the summer so I don’t use any moisturizer. If I did my foundie will slip and slide. My sunblock is hydrating enough but if you have dry skin you have to prep the skin properly.

I wait for a couple of minutes for the sunblock to dry down then dot the primer. I use a primer sparingly. I just apply the product on areas where I have large pores, which is basically the entire inner face, hahaha! After primer, I start concealing. Now, my usual routine is foundation before concealer but since I’m using a powder foundation, I feel that my concealer works better when applied before it.

After concealing all the brown spots, freckles or pimple scars, I get a buffing brush,Ā then work the powder foundation. I do so in thin layers because 1) I don’t want to mess my concealer and 2) don’t want to overdo it and look cakey.

Once I’m done with the foundation, the face is spot free but somewhat flat. So with a bronzer, I bring color back to the cheekbones and hairline. I also apply bronzer on the jawline to slim down my face. Yes, I contour my face every day. It’s an essential step for me, hahaha!

After the base is done, I start the usual routine: brows, eyes, cheeks, lips – in that order.

I usually wear light eye makeup in neutral tones, but I’m feeling this look šŸ™‚ It photographs really well! I contoured my eyes with a cool-towned brown, patted bronze eyeshadow all over the lids and lower lids. Then, finished up with a deep aubergine powder liner. Everything from Smashbox!

Cool Find: Air-O-Matic by Airoma

Note: Not a sponsored post I received a really cool gift from the boyf, an Air-o-matic by Airoma. It’s basically an air purifier, humidifier and aroma diffuser in one. Despite getting frequent migraines, I’m a massive aromatherapy fan. Photo 4-16-15, 8 09 48 PM Back when I was but a poor student, I poured most of my monies buying essential oils by The Body Shop. In fact, I collected almost all of their scents back in the day. I still have my collection even now! My favorite will always be the Moonflower. TBS discontinued both the essential oil and cologne, but I still have two bottles of the former.

I can’t count how many essential oil burners I had over the years! The problem with oil burners is you need tea candles to make them work. So it’s definitely a fire hazard. You can’t *really* relax when using an oil burner.

Also, you have to keep adding water or oil whenever the scent fades. So it was a pretty expensive habit that I never really outgrew. So knowing this, my boyfriend got me the bestest gift ever.

TheĀ Air-o-matic is better than any oil burner because there’s no heat and you don’t have to keep adding the essential oil. It uses water to disperse the scent and you can adjust how much oil you want to use each time. I got mine atĀ an Airoma kiosk in Megamall. Photo 4-16-15, 8 10 02 PM The air-o-matic comes in different colors. I wanted to get the black one, but it was out of stock. Got the dark green instead. They also offer different scents. Since I am hopelessly allergic to my cat, I decided to get the Eucalyptus one.

Unfortunately, the sales rep misheard me and got me the BreathEasy essential oil instead. This one is a combination of Peppermint and Eucalyptus. It’s a good thing BreathEasy is specifically made for those with asthma and allergy so I’m okay with it. Photo 4-16-15, 8 11 33 PM The unit also comes with one free essential oil and for that I got Lavender Garden. Operating the unit is easy. You just fill it with the right volume of water, add the desired amount of essential oil and switch it on. The unit will disperse the scent for a good 30 minutes to an hour. Photo 4-16-15, 8 10 23 PM Because PH is in the middle of summer (El Nino, no less), I’m getting frequent allergy attacks thanks to my ever dependable cat. When the air is wetter, airborneĀ irritants like dander or pollen are reduced. I can feel that the air-o-matic minimized the sniffles and helped me uh…decongest? Hahaha!

One thing that I noticed is that Lavender Garden’s scent lasts longer than BreathEasy. I will get another bottle sometime next week. I wanna get the Peppermint and Eucalyptus!Ā I’m hoping Eucalyptus’ scent will last longer than BreathEasy. I’m getting all the mentholated scents because I can be quite sensitive to sweetish scents. I can only tolerate powdery or minty scents. Photo 4-16-15, 8 13 44 PM The small bottle costs PhP700 while the bigger ones cost PhP1,200. I got the bigger bottle and have no plans of getting the smaller bottles in the future because I feel the bigger bottles are more economical.

Overall, this is a great buy especially for gals like me who love coming home to a fabulously scented room. You know, when you step inside a spa and you get slapped with a heady scent of eucalyptus? If you love that sort of thing, give this one a try. One unit can improve the air quality of a 66-square meter room, the sales rep said šŸ™‚

Review: Purederm Argan Makeup Remover Wipes

I’m giving a short review of a new-ish product I got from Watson’s, the Purederm Argan Makeup Remover Wipes. These come in two variants: Argan and Collagen. I tried both and liked this one better. I am on my third pack.

Before the wipes, I used Bifesta Micellar Water and Nivea Makeup remover wipes. Between the two, I like the Bifesta makeup remover. But I was lazy using that for so long I was ready to try other products.

I used Nivea makeup remover and was on my second pack when I decided not to repurchase anymore. The wipes were so freakin’ dry. The first time I thought I got a dud. The second time I bought it, the wipes are still dry so after finishing that off, never getting another again.

Purederm Argan makeup remover wipes contain more wipes than Nivea’s (30 wipes, Nivea only had 28). The wipes are also well-saturated by the makeup remover. The package is well-made and didn’t dry out the product either (it’s resealable, you see).

As far as performance go, I thought it did an OK job. Bifesta is still better but I say, it’s still a better choice than Nivea’s. I had no problems with the formulation especially now that I am using a new sunblock that’s far easier to remove than my old one. My face felt clean after a good wipe down. But like a proper Asian, I double cleanse to make sure there’s no residue. I love pairing this with Snoe’s foaming cleansing oil. You know I love that shit.

There is a limited number of brands that offer makeup removers in wipes. I dunno, maybe not a lot of gals are as lazy as me, hahahaa! I actually like makeup remover wipes now.
